Harmony between Personal and Social Good

The highest personal good is in harmony with the highest social good. Who claims this notion?

Answer: F.H. Bradley

Overview

The highest personal good is in harmony with the highest social good, according to F.H. Bradley.
This means that our individual pursuits and aspirations are closely tied to the social context, and that we cannot fully understand ourselves without considering the world around us.
Personal good refers to the individual's pursuit of happiness and fulfillment, while social good refers to the well-being and flourishing of the larger community.

According to Bradley, personal good and social good are not in conflict, but are instead intimately connected.

Explanation

F.H. Bradley asserts that individual fulfillment and societal well-being are inherently intertwined, suggesting that pursuing one's highest personal good naturally aligns with promoting the highest social good.

This perspective emphasizes the interconnectedness of personal flourishing and the welfare of the broader community, highlighting the importance of harmonizing individual pursuits with collective interests for the greater benefit of society.

Bradley's notion underscores the idea that achieving personal fulfillment is not at odds with contributing positively to the welfare of others and society as a whole.
